As a Referral Specialist you will verify and update patient registration information in the system/chart. Obtains benefit verification and necessary authorizations (referrals, precertification) prior to patient arrival for all specialty consultations and follow ups, uses online, web-based verification systems and reviews real-time eligibility responses to ensure accuracy of insurance eligibility; attaches referrals and authorizations to patients’ chart for billing purposes; will process roughly 50 referrals a day; and assist with phones as needed. POSITION SUMMARY
This position is responsible for coordinating referral orders for a continuation of treatment, such as specialty services and diagnostic testing within a primary care practice. This position provides all pertinent clinical information needed for the payor authorization and the facility or specialist prior to the services being rendered. The position is responsible for tracking and managing all referrals with the intention and outcome to close any patient care gaps, along with providing documentation to promote team awareness.

CORE FUNCTIONS
1. Schedules appointments for specialty physician services and diagnostic testing per provider request and communicates with the patient on a timely basis for all scheduling requirements

2. Acts as a liaison between patients, providers and staff members for patients’ referral and follow up needs. Provides prompt and professional service for the patients by assisting in educating patient/family and assisting patients with external resources when needed.

3. Provides all pertinent clinical information needed for the payor authorization, the facility or specialist prior to the services being rendered by verifying coverage, obtaining authorization and communicating with receiving facilities

4. Tracks and manages all referrals by monitoring outstanding referrals at 30/60/90 day intervals and following up with patients if appointments are not kept

5. Applies knowledge of medical terminology and maintains up to date knowledge of insurance environment. Utilizes internal and external resources to seek knowledge about regulations regarding various payor sources
